Ranking The Best Atlanta SEO Agencies

Last updated .

1. Full Media

"ReadySEO is an easy-to-follow, step-by-step program and collection of resources that helps you maximize your website's value, on your schedule."

2. Mr. Technique

"Mr. Technique helps small businesses in the Atlanta area generate more business. The bottom line is that we help your bottom line."

3. M16 Marketing

"Our Atlanta web design and digital marketing team will help you innovate and grow™ with an engagement strategy supported by a modern, high-performance, mobile-friendly website."

Choosing An Atlanta-Based SEO Agency

Our rankings are based on third party data, client reviews, and first-hand experience. We’re confident that this is the best, most thorough list of SEO agencies in Atlanta, GA on the web.

That being said, choosing a partner agency is never easy. Here’s a video to help: It was made by Google, so you know it’s a truly impartial treatise on how to go about hiring qualified and effective SEO help for your business.

Our rankings are meant to serve as a jumping-off point for your search. We’ve done much of the legwork involved in vetting these agencies from a fundamentals point of view, but you need to make sure the agency you choose is also a good fit for your business on a personal level as well.

Our Top 50 Firms - Full Comparison Table

Atlanta SEO Services

If you own a business in Atlanta, Georgia and are looking to generate more traffic to your website, Search Engine Optimization (SEO) may be the right choice for you. SEO is the process of optimizing your website to improve the visibility and rankings of your site on search engines like Google, Yahoo! And Bing. With improved rankings, you can drive more users to purchase from your business.

Understanding the many aspects of SEO can be challenging. An SEO agency can work with you to create a customized plan to help your business appear at the top of the search engine results page. An SEO strategy may consist of creating relevant content, optimizing your website for keywords, building a strong link profile and improving the user’s experience on your website.

Not only will you need a general SEO strategy but you will want to have a local SEO strategy that helps your business appear when users in Atlanta search for the product or service you provide. Since these users are located near your business, they are more likely to come to your business and make a purchase. More and more users are searching with local intent, which is why ensuring your business is optimized for surrounding locations is critical if you want to draw more customers in your surrounding service areas.

A local SEO company in Atlanta is familiar with how to get your business recognized by individuals in your target market. They have completed research and worked with additional companies in the area and will be able to craft a strategy for your business to find success in Atlanta. A local SEO agency is only a few minutes away, which means they can meet with you in person to discuss your business goals. By hiring an SEO company in Atlanta, you can help build your business’s online presence and start gaining more customers.

How Much Does SEO Cost?

The cost for SEO services can vary based on the specific plan you decide to choose for your business. In general, SEO services tend to have a lower cost compared to traditional advertising strategies and allow your business to appear in front of a wider audience.

Good SEO could cost your business a significant amount of money, which is why you should understand the way SEO pricing works. Understanding the pricing will help you determine what your business needs and what pricing plan will fit your budget.

There are three different ways that agencies can charge for their SEO services. They can charge hourly, monthly, or on a performance basis. Hourly rates typically range from $80 to $200 per hour, while monthly rates average between $500 to $3000 per month. Companies that use a pay for performance strategy only charge if your company achieves rankings on the search engines.

SEO plans can be customized based on your business’s needs and the types of optimization efforts you would like to implement. Your price could change based on the number of keywords you would like to target or the linking and content creation strategy you decide to use. The more keywords your target and the more content and links you build, the greater the cost.

In general, local SEO tends to cost less than national SEO. One reason for the lower price is that your business has fewer competitors on a local level than a national level. In addition, with a local campaign, you can focus on optimizing your business on Google My Business, Bing Local, Apple Maps, Yelp, Glassdoor and many more sites that provide directories for businesses in Atlanta. Focusing on optimizing your business listings requires less investment than optimizing your webpage content and links to rank above all of your national competitors.

How Long Does SEO Take To Work?

Seeing ranking results from your SEO efforts may take months. The initial SEO process often takes one to two months and involves detailed keyword research, discovery and planning. During the next few months, you can begin to work on technical SEO optimizations, link building and content creation. These efforts will not get you results overnight because building up your site’s credibility on search engines like Google and Bing requires time.

Local SEO work, in general, may take less time than national SEO efforts because you are competing against fewer companies. Local SEO efforts focus on building local citations and gaining local reviews. These efforts are easier to manage than other SEO efforts that will help you rank nationally like content creation and link building.

With local SEO you can target more specific keywords that use terms like “Atlanta” or “businesses near me” to help your business rank faster. With national SEO, you are competing against a large number of competitors for a wider variety of keywords. Achieving higher ranks nationally for these keywords takes longer to start to see results.

Atlanta SEO agencies might be able to get work done faster than a national agency because they understand your target market and are familiar with your core business location area.

Since SEO agencies in Atlanta have worked with businesses in the area and understand customers in the area, they will be able to develop a strategy for you that will help you reach your target audience faster and more effectively. They will know the best keywords to target and the best ways to reach your target market.

Also, the ability to travel and meet with an agency based near your business can allow you the chance to meet face to face on a regular basis to approve of new strategies and optimizations in a more timely manner.

Picking the perfect Atlanta SEO Agency

Picking the perfect SEO agency in Atlanta can be challenging. You want to find the right company that will work with you to understand your business and goals. You also want to find a company that has worked with businesses in your area and understands the market.

SEO firms can vary for many unique reasons. The size of an agency and the variety of services an agency provides can help you determine what agency will help you achieve your goals. Many SEO agencies also offer services like PPC, email marketing, website design and social media management. If you are looking for SEO in addition to other services, you may want to find one agency that can work with you on multiple projects.

Word of mouth and referrals are a great way to learn about an SEO agency in your area. By talking to other business owners who are working with SEO agencies in your area, you can start to learn more about the available options. You can ask individuals what they liked and disliked about the SEO agencies they have worked with on projects. Asking questions to people who have worked with various agencies will help you know if that agency is a fit for your business.

If you don’t have any SEO agency recommendations from referrals, you can turn to 3rd party ranking sites to learn more about people’s experience working with and ratings of SEO agencies in your area.

Picking the right SEO agency to trust with your website’s optimization strategies can be difficult. By getting referrals and reading reviews on 3rd party ranking sites, you can help narrow down your lists of potential SEO agencies. Getting quotes from and talking with employees at each of the top agencies you consider will help you determine the right company to work with for your SEO campaign.